Tips hint at DJI releasing a new generation of vlogging cameras. The “Osmo Pocket 4” is set to be the first of its kind to feel the power of elite co-branding. This is a luxury that has been exclusive to OEM Drones.

The DJI Osmo Pocket Series

Recently, the Osmo Pocket 3 is the go-to solution to handheld 4k vlogging according to DJI. A vast majority of Youtube influencers agree. However, it’s time for the new generation of handheld vlogging devices to take the torch. The new Osmo Pocket 4 is marketed to be its highest exponent to its date. The gadget, allegedly, will be the first DJI ‘Action Camcorder’ with Hasselblad cameras, similar to the Mavic 4 Pro drone.

The camcorder would then rival instruments such as the Leica-branded Insta360 Ace 2 Pro, with a similar premium co-branding. However, the Osmo Pocket 4 would not get the 100mp sensor the drone has.

DJI’s expansion of the Hasselblad-improved devices is a possibility in the near future. The company is asserted to take over 75% stake in the Swedish camera maker. While we wait for this revolutionary device, though, the Pocket 3 is available for $799.99 on amazon.
